SG Husbands & SG Wives..say whaaat?


In my small group, The Green Room, we have many inside jokes, stories, and moments. But most importantly we have an abundant amount of love. As you can see in the above picture the women out number the men. There are a few more men but for some reason they didn't make it in the picture.
One of our inside jokes is that the girls call themselves the "small group wives" and the boys are the "small group husbands." Really, all this means is that we take care of one another. We take care of one another in numerous ways. We pray. We eat together. We laugh together. We cry with one another. We share our past with one another. We rejoice together. We spoil one another. We do life with one another, and most importantly we have a deep love for one another.
Over a year ago, I would often say that I didn't think that any real Christian men existed. I asked God to show me and holy cow he delivered! He just kept delivering them into my life. I can't count on two hands the number of real Christian men that God has placed in my life. Now, when I say, "real Christian men" I don't mean perfect. Sure, they mess up from time to time but they LOVE God. I love that. They are funny, they are forgiving, they compromise, and they talk about my hero, Jesus.
God has also provided me with so many strong Christian women. The girls above mean so much to me. Their hearts overflow with the love of Jesus. I can't imagine life without them. Once again: they are funny, they are forgiving, they compromise, and they talk about my hero, Jesus.
We are all our own little family. I.love.that. The majority of us in the group are single. At times that's a struggle for each of us but we often reassess and say, "but look at what we do have." We can drop anything when someone is in need. We can spend hours of time together just watching movies, having late night talks, goofing around, and just enjoying the "single life." I'm so thankful for these people, and for the work that God is doing in each one of them. I am so thankful that each one of them strengthens my foundation, and makes my walk with Jesus so much fun.
